GENERAL INFORMATION:
This is a model of an antique pan made around the 17th century in ancient Iran.
A rare historical find can perfectly suit interior decoration, films,
cartoons, and games. Texture and materials imitate old silver-plated copper,
with some polished spots (bottom). Contains engraving and stamp of the master.
